煤粒着火及燃烧稳定性

摘    要:用热天平研究了几种煤焦的化学着火时间,发现与环境温度有较明显的联系,并综合煤粒加热物理着火时间,提出了一个衡量煤在实际锅炉中的燃烧稳定性的影响。

IGNITION AND COMBUSTION STABILITY OF PULVERIZED COALS

Abstract:The ignitions of several types of chars were studied by thermogravimetric analysis. The char particles were heated to a certain temperature and then the oxygen was introduced. The time at which the char started to loss weigh significantly was measured and defined as the chemical ignition time. It was found that the chemical ignition time depended on the coal type and the enviorment temperature. An index for the combustion stability was suggested by combining the chemical ignition time with the physical ignition time which was defined as the time used for the heating of the particles to a certain temperature in the furnace. Mathematical analysis showed that the combustion conditions were sometimes more important than the coal type for the combustion stability of the coal in the furnace.
